摘要:
Purpose The purpose of this study is to assess the current level of knowledge on the application of text mining in tourism and hospitality (T&H) research and provide a novel comprehensive framework for the field. This study also identifies gaps and proposes future research directions. Design/methodology/approach This bibliometric study analyzes 814 journal articles, sourced from Scopus between 2004 and 2024, and uses performance analysis and science mapping using Biblioshiny and VOSviewer software. Findings Over 50% of the articles were published between 2022 and 2024, reflecting a surge in text-mining applications in T&H research. These studies primarily focus on topics such as customer satisfaction, sustainability, destination image and COVID-19 effects, with sentiment analysis and topic modeling being the predominant techniques. The primary data sources are online reviews and microblogs. The review also highlights recent research trends (e.g. long-short-term memory, support vector machines and crisis) and classifies them into four conceptual categories concerning the application of text mining in T&H research: How? Where? Why? When? Originality/value This study comprehensively explores the evolution of T&H, contributions from research constituents and the intellectual structure of the field, providing a novel comprehensive framework while also assessing the field and highlighting its challenges.
